Welcome to North West Venturers Yacht Club (NWVYC), a welcoming and well-established marina ideally located on the picturesque Wirral Peninsula, at the mouth of the River Dee near Hoylake. Founded in 1995 by passionate local sailors, NWVYC has grown from humble beginnings into a thriving community hub for yacht owners, charter operators, and sailing enthusiasts alike.

While modestly sized, NWVYC enjoys a strong reputation for providing secure moorings, a friendly atmosphere, and easy access to some of the most beautiful waters in the North West. The club’s convenient location allows you to effortlessly explore the stunning coastline and experience the maritime heritage of this unique region.

Historically, Hoylake has been a significant coastal settlement with strong ties to seafaring traditions. The Club embodies that spirit, offering not just berthing but a connection to generations of nautical history.

Exploring the Wonders Around Hoylake by Boat

Embark on an unforgettable journey from North West Venturers Yacht Club and discover hidden gems accessible only by boat. The River Dee Estuary offers tranquil routes teeming with wildlife, while venturing into Liverpool Bay reveals breathtaking coastal scenery.

Water-Based Routes & Sights: Cruising along the Dee Estuary allows you to witness an incredible variety of birdlife – a haven for migratory species. Further afield, explore the coastline towards West Kirby and beyond, enjoying panoramic views. Keep your eyes peeled for playful seals basking on sandbanks!

Nearby Islands & Coastal Towns: A short sail from NWVYC brings you to the charming coastal town of West Kirby, known for its sandy beach and local shops. Continue further south to explore the Isle of Man (a longer passage) or venture north towards Liverpool’s historic waterfront.

Top 3-5 Local Attractions Best Enjoyed From The Water:

  • Hilbre Islands: These tidal islands, accessible at low tide or by boat, offer a unique wildlife experience and stunning views.
  • Liverpool Waterfront: Witness the iconic architecture of the Albert Dock, the Three Graces, and learn about Liverpool’s maritime history from a captivating waterside perspective.
  • Formby Beach & Dunes: A scenic sail south reveals Formby's dramatic coastline with its sweeping dunes and pine forests.
  • Red Rocks (near Hoylake): A unique geological formation best appreciated from the sea, especially at sunset.
  • Dee Estuary Tidal Wildlife Tours: Experience guided tours to observe a wealth of birdlife and learn about the estuary’s ecosystem.

Unique Natural Features: The Dee Estuary is internationally renowned for its significant populations of overwintering wading birds, making it a paradise for ornithologists. During warmer months, you may encounter pods of dolphins playfully swimming in Liverpool Bay.

Tips for First-Time Renters: The best time to visit NWVYC is between late May and early September, when daylight hours are longest, and the weather is typically mild. Check tide tables before planning your excursion as the Dee Estuary is tidal.
